Seat Cushion - Removal







REMOVAL





1. Remove the seat. Seat - Removal.
2. Remove the bolt (2) on the front seat (1) to the frame (3).




3. Remove the panel (2).




4. Pull the two expanding anchors (2) out of the front left and right bearing brackets (1).




5. Remove the bearing brackets (1) from the seat cushion (2).




6. Disconnect the heated seat cushion from the 4-pin connector if equipped.
7. Lift the seat cushion at the front and remove from seat frame (2), then remove the two springs (1) on the rear of the seat frame. These components are not replaceable separately from the seat cushion foam. When replaced as an assembly, the complete service kit (seat cushion, bladder/sensor, OCM, and new wiring harness) MUST be used Seat Cushion - Removal.
